Rainham School for Girls are delighted to announce an opportunity for a Computing Teacher to join our enthusiastic, dedicated BET Faculty and be part of our ambitious school which is one of the top performing schools in the region. At Rainham School for Girls we are committed to our core school values of collaboration, aspiration, respect and empowerment. For our teachers, we passionately believe in collaborative working and actively promote school to school support. This includes accessing support from our strong Teaching School Alliance who offer a range of high quality professional development opportunities for staff at all levels. We also have one hour a week built into the school day for CPD to fully capitalise on the power of collaboration and sharing of good practice. Career progression is fully encouraged by the school; we are part of one of the biggest Multi-Academy chains in the South East of England, TKAT (The Kemnal Academies Trust), so progression can also be Trust wide.

Information about the school

The culture at Rainham School for Girls is one of success. Our main aim is for pupils to have access to a broad and balanced curriculum in addition to leaving with excellent outcomes to secure future opportunities. We work hard to ensure children are happy and get the very best educational experience possible. Our C.A.R.E values are integral to our culture and represent collaboration, aspiration, respect and empowerment. This means working together, aiming high, acting positively and believing that anything is possible.

The whole curriculum is thoughtfully designed to support the development of knowledge as well as character. Teaching and Learning is strong across the school and is further enhanced by our extensive personal development curriculum. Lessons are ambitious and thoughtful paving the way for rich discussions which give pupils the opportunities to think more deeply and connect their ideas.

The relationships between staff and students are a standout feature of our school and we believe one of the key reasons children thrive at RSG. Pupils and staff love our school. We work together to ensure that everyone can be successful in all aspects of their school life and beyond, regardless of their barriers.

We recognise that our strength comes from the partnerships we have with parents and carers to collectively achieve the very best for all children and their families who choose us.
